    What to do if Da-Lite Interactive whiteboard screen will not operate and motor does not hum?
    • K
      Kristin WeaverAug 31, 2025
      First, verify that the voltage is within the correct range (115-125V or 220-240V). If the voltage is insufficient, rewire the incoming electric line. Then, replace the fuse if it's blown, or reset the circuit breaker if it's tripped. Check all wiring for loose or improper connections and correct them. Finally, check for power across the black and white leads in the down position, and across the red and white leads in the up position.

    Why is my Da-Lite Interactive whiteboard fabric hanging crooked?
    • R
      Rachel LaneSep 3, 2025
      A crooked fabric hang typically occurs due to improper screen installation, the fabric backing up inside the case, or fabric damage. Ensure the screen is level and plumb. If the fabric has backed up, carefully adjust the 'down' limit switch until the roller is exposed and the wrinkle disappears, then readjust for the proper drop. If the fabric is damaged, consider replacing it.

    What to do if Da-Lite Interactive whiteboard screen will not operate but there is power at junction box?
    • S
      Scott VegaSep 4, 2025
      If your screen isn't operating despite power at the junction box, the thermal overload may have tripped. Let the motor cool down for 15 minutes before trying again. Also, check for continuity in the wiring, especially for breaks in the 'down' or 'up' positions; if found, cut off the old splice and reconnect. A defective motor, limit switch, or capacitor could also be the cause. Since the motor is a sealed assembly, you would need to replace the entire motor assembly.
